"""
Unit tests for DuplicateService.
Tests cover: initialization, availability, load behavior, add_ticket,
check_duplicate, save_to_disk, and degraded mode.
"""

import json
import os
import tempfile
from unittest.mock import MagicMock, patch

import pytest


# ---------------------------------------------------------------------------
# Fixtures
# ---------------------------------------------------------------------------

@pytest.fixture()
def _no_model_imports(monkeypatch):
"""Stub heavy ML imports so the module can be loaded without
sentence-transformers being installed in the test environment."""
mock_st = MagicMock()
monkeypatch.setitem(__import__("sys").modules, "sentence_transformers", mock_st)
return mock_st


@pytest.fixture()
def service(_no_model_imports, tmp_path, monkeypatch):
"""Return a fresh DuplicateService wired to a temporary storage dir."""
from backend.services.duplicate_service import DuplicateService

svc = DuplicateService()
svc.storage_file = str(tmp_path / "case_history_cache.json")
return svc


@pytest.fixture()
def loaded_service(service, _no_model_imports):
"""Return a DuplicateService with a mocked model already loaded."""
mock_model = MagicMock()
# encode returns a tensor-like object
mock_model.encode.return_value = MagicMock()

service.model = mock_model
service._loaded = True
return service


# ---------------------------------------------------------------------------
# Initialization
# ---------------------------------------------------------------------------

class TestInit:
def test_default_state(self, service):
assert service.model is None
assert service._loaded is False
assert service._load_failed is False
assert service._tickets == []

def test_storage_dir_created(self, _no_model_imports, tmp_path):
"""DuplicateService should create its storage directory if missing."""
from backend.services.duplicate_service import DuplicateService
nested_dir = tmp_path / "deeply" / "nested" / "cache"
svc = DuplicateService()
svc.storage_file = str(nested_dir / "data.json")
# The directory should not exist yet
assert not nested_dir.exists()
# After save_to_disk, the directory should be created
svc.save_to_disk("t1", "hello")
assert nested_dir.exists()


# ---------------------------------------------------------------------------
# is_available
# ---------------------------------------------------------------------------

class TestIsAvailable:
def test_not_loaded(self, service):
assert service.is_available() is False

def test_loaded(self, loaded_service):
assert loaded_service.is_available() is True

def test_load_failed(self, service):
service._load_failed = True
assert service.is_available() is False

def test_loaded_then_failed(self, loaded_service):
loaded_service._load_failed = True
assert loaded_service.is_available() is False


# ---------------------------------------------------------------------------
# add_ticket
# ---------------------------------------------------------------------------

class TestAddTicket:
def test_adds_to_memory(self, loaded_service):
loaded_service.add_ticket("t1", "hello world")
assert len(loaded_service._tickets) == 1
assert loaded_service._tickets[0][0] == "t1"
assert loaded_service._tickets[0][2] == "hello world"

def test_persists_to_disk(self, loaded_service):
loaded_service.add_ticket("t1", "hello world")
with open(loaded_service.storage_file) as f:
data = json.load(f)
assert len(data) == 1
assert data[0]["ticket_id"] == "t1"
assert data[0]["text"] == "hello world"

def test_multiple_tickets(self, loaded_service):
loaded_service.add_ticket("t1", "first")
loaded_service.add_ticket("t2", "second")
assert len(loaded_service._tickets) == 2

def test_skips_when_degraded(self, service):
"""When model is not available, add_ticket should skip embedding."""
service._loaded = False
service._load_failed = True
service.add_ticket("t1", "text")
assert len(service._tickets) == 0


# ---------------------------------------------------------------------------
# check_duplicate
# ---------------------------------------------------------------------------

class TestCheckDuplicate:
def test_no_tickets_returns_no_duplicate(self, loaded_service):
result = loaded_service.check_duplicate("some text")
assert result["is_duplicate"] is False
assert result["duplicate_ticket_id"] is None
assert result["similarity"] == 0.0

def test_degraded_returns_no_duplicate(self, service):
service._loaded = False
service._load_failed = True
# Add a ticket to ensure degraded mode skips matching, not just empty-list path
service._tickets = [("t1", MagicMock(), "stored text")]
result = service.check_duplicate("query text")
assert result["is_duplicate"] is False

assert result["duplicate_ticket_id"] is None

def test_duplicate_detected_above_threshold(self, loaded_service):
"""When cosine similarity is above threshold, flag as duplicate."""
import torch

# Mock cos_sim to return high similarity
with patch("backend.services.duplicate_service.util") as mock_util:
mock_util.cos_sim.return_value.item.return_value = 0.95

# Add a stored ticket
loaded_service._tickets = [
("t1", MagicMock(), "my printer is broken"),
]

result = loaded_service.check_duplicate("printer not working")
assert result["is_duplicate"] is True
assert result["duplicate_ticket_id"] == "t1"
assert result["similarity"] == 0.95

def test_no_duplicate_below_threshold(self, loaded_service):
"""When cosine similarity is below threshold, not a duplicate."""
with patch("backend.services.duplicate_service.util") as mock_util:
mock_util.cos_sim.return_value.item.return_value = 0.3

loaded_service._tickets = [
("t1", MagicMock(), "my printer is broken"),
]

result = loaded_service.check_duplicate("how do I reset my password")
assert result["is_duplicate"] is False
assert result["duplicate_ticket_id"] is None

def test_custom_threshold(self, loaded_service):
"""Custom threshold overrides the default."""
with patch("backend.services.duplicate_service.util") as mock_util:
mock_util.cos_sim.return_value.item.return_value = 0.5

loaded_service._tickets = [
("t1", MagicMock(), "text"),
]

# Default threshold is 0.70, so 0.5 is not a duplicate
result = loaded_service.check_duplicate("text")
assert result["is_duplicate"] is False

# With custom threshold of 0.4, 0.5 IS a duplicate
result = loaded_service.check_duplicate("text", threshold=0.4)
assert result["is_duplicate"] is True

def test_returns_best_match(self, loaded_service):
"""When multiple stored tickets exist, returns the best match."""
with patch("backend.services.duplicate_service.util") as mock_util:
# First call returns 0.5, second returns 0.9
mock_util.cos_sim.return_value.item.side_effect = [0.5, 0.9]

loaded_service._tickets = [
("t1", MagicMock(), "unrelated"),
("t2", MagicMock(), "very similar"),
]

result = loaded_service.check_duplicate("query")
assert result["is_duplicate"] is True
assert result["duplicate_ticket_id"] == "t2"
assert result["similarity"] == 0.9


# ---------------------------------------------------------------------------
# save_to_disk
# ---------------------------------------------------------------------------

class TestSaveToDisk:
def test_creates_new_file(self, loaded_service):
loaded_service.save_to_disk("t1", "hello")
with open(loaded_service.storage_file) as f:
data = json.load(f)
assert data == [{"ticket_id": "t1", "text": "hello"}]

def test_appends_to_existing(self, loaded_service):
loaded_service.save_to_disk("t1", "first")
loaded_service.save_to_disk("t2", "second")
with open(loaded_service.storage_file) as f:
data = json.load(f)
assert len(data) == 2
assert data[1]["ticket_id"] == "t2"

def test_handles_corrupt_json(self, loaded_service):
"""If the file contains invalid JSON, starts fresh."""
with open(loaded_service.storage_file, "w") as f:
f.write("not valid json{{{")
loaded_service.save_to_disk("t1", "text")
with open(loaded_service.storage_file) as f:
data = json.load(f)
assert data == [{"ticket_id": "t1", "text": "text"}]

def test_handles_non_list_json(self, loaded_service):
"""If the file contains a JSON object instead of list, starts fresh."""
with open(loaded_service.storage_file, "w") as f:
json.dump({"not": "a list"}, f)
loaded_service.save_to_disk("t1", "text")
with open(loaded_service.storage_file) as f:
data = json.load(f)
assert data == [{"ticket_id": "t1", "text": "text"}]


# ---------------------------------------------------------------------------
# load
# ---------------------------------------------------------------------------

class TestLoad:
def test_load_sets_loaded_flag(self, service, _no_model_imports):
with patch("backend.services.duplicate_service.SentenceTransformer") as mock_st:
mock_st.return_value = MagicMock()
service.load()
assert service._loaded is True
assert service.model is not None

def test_load_idempotent(self, service, _no_model_imports):
with patch("backend.services.duplicate_service.SentenceTransformer") as mock_st:
mock_st.return_value = MagicMock()
service.load()
service.load()
mock_st.assert_called_once()

def test_load_failure_sets_flag(self, service, _no_model_imports):
with patch("backend.services.duplicate_service.SentenceTransformer") as mock_st:
mock_st.side_effect = RuntimeError("no model")
with pytest.raises(RuntimeError):
service.load()
assert service._load_failed is True

def test_degraded_startup_on_failure(self, service, _no_model_imports, monkeypatch):
monkeypatch.setenv("ALLOW_DEGRADED_STARTUP", "1")
with patch("backend.services.duplicate_service.SentenceTransformer") as mock_st:
mock_st.side_effect = RuntimeError("no model")
service.load()
assert service._load_failed is True
assert service.model is None

def test_loads_saved_tickets(self, service, _no_model_imports, tmp_path):
# Write saved tickets
cache_file = str(tmp_path / "case_history_cache.json")
with open(cache_file, "w") as f:
json.dump([
{"ticket_id": "t1", "text": "old ticket"},
{"ticket_id": "t2", "text": "another ticket"},
], f)

service.storage_file = cache_file

with patch("backend.services.duplicate_service.SentenceTransformer") as mock_st:
mock_model = MagicMock()
mock_st.return_value = mock_model
service.load()

assert len(service._tickets) == 2
assert service._tickets[0][0] == "t1"
assert service._tickets[1][0] == "t2"
